Resolu - chroot sur lvm2 + passwd : plus de login possible !

Resolu - chroot sur lvm2 + passwd : plus de login possible ! - Installation - Linux et OS Alternatifs

Marsh Posté le 03-01-2011 à 21:25:47    

Je dois administrer une machine avec une install sur LVM2 (un seul disque, une seule partition, moi je vois pas l'intérêt de LVM2 dans ce cas-ci mais bon).
 
Le gars qui administrait est partit avec le mdp root : j'ai booté sur une liveCD, monté le système LVM2 en utilisant ce bête tuto (http://wiki.sabayon.org/index.php?title=HOWTO:_Mount_LVM), chroot, passwd bing.
 
Reboot : GDM se charge, la liste des utilisateurs disponible est la : impossible de se logguer sur aucun user.
Je tente de me logguer en root via gdm : impossible !
Je tente en root via la console directe (sur un autre tty) : impossible !
 
A chaque fois la même erreur : login incorrect. J'ai fait quoi de pas net ?
 
Merci...  :jap:


Message édité par guepe le 04-01-2011 à 16:16:00

---------------
Un blog qu'il est bien
Reply

Marsh Posté le 03-01-2011 à 21:25:47   

Reply

Marsh Posté le 03-01-2011 à 21:50:43    

tu n'aurais pas oublié d'activer la possibilité de se logguer root directement ?


---------------
Celui qui pose une question est idiot 5 minutes. Celui qui n'en pose pas le reste toute sa vie. |  Membre du grand complot pharmaceutico-médico-scientifico-judéo-maçonnique.
Reply

Marsh Posté le 03-01-2011 à 21:56:10    

Mjules a écrit :

tu n'aurais pas oublié d'activer la possibilité de se logguer root directement ?


Bah comme mes user non plus ne peuvent se connecter, je ne pense pas que ce soit le problème...


---------------
Un blog qu'il est bien
Reply

Marsh Posté le 03-01-2011 à 22:04:27    

corruption du fichier passwd ?


---------------
Celui qui pose une question est idiot 5 minutes. Celui qui n'en pose pas le reste toute sa vie. |  Membre du grand complot pharmaceutico-médico-scientifico-judéo-maçonnique.
Reply

Marsh Posté le 03-01-2011 à 22:17:25    

Mjules a écrit :

corruption du fichier passwd ?


Il est 100% correct.

 

Yà juste un truc bizarre : y'a un fichier shadow, group et un fichier shadow- et group- (pas ~, mais bien -). J'ai regarde la difference entre ces fichiers, seul le mot de passe root est different (enfin le hash).

 

Je comprend que dalle. Comme se fait-il que je ne puisse plus me logguer ? Est-ce que ces fichiers *- on quelque chose a voir avec tout ca ? Grrr....


Message édité par guepe le 03-01-2011 à 22:17:37

---------------
Un blog qu'il est bien
Reply

Marsh Posté le 03-01-2011 à 22:59:21    

Est-ce que cela pourrait avoir un lien avec SELinux ? La machine hote est une Fedora, je boot avec le live Ubuntu 10.10. C"est une fedora 12 ou 13 je crois.
 
Bon j'ai recopie comme un con le hash root du fichier shadow- dans le hash root de shadow... et ben gdm ne s'ouvre meme plus !
 
Et m****


---------------
Un blog qu'il est bien
Reply

Marsh Posté le 03-01-2011 à 23:10:32    

Bon je comprend pas mieux mais j'ai decouvert quelque chose : si je me chroot sur l'environnement, puis me logge sur un utilisateur quelconque cela fonctionne (avec plein d'erreurs sur /dev/null en permission denied ??)

 

De la, un su pour passer root ne fonctionne pas (incorrect password)

 

J'ai pourtant remis un passwd juste avant pour le root !!!

 

Mais c'est quoi ce bazar ?

 

edit : pareil, si je en chroot je me logge sur un utilisateur, puis de la vers un autre, le mot de passe m'est demande... mais j'ai beau mettre le bon mot de passe, rien n'y fait... incorrect password.


Message édité par guepe le 03-01-2011 à 23:12:05

---------------
Un blog qu'il est bien
Reply

Marsh Posté le 04-01-2011 à 16:15:40    

Ca a un lien avec SELinux !!! Il semble que toucher a ces fichiers en chroot pose probleme a selinux : il faut demander de retagger les permissions au reboot en creant un fichier sur la racine (je sais plus lequel, et j'ai pas l'historique avec moi).
 
Bref, probleme resolu, tout fonctionne maintenant  :)


---------------
Un blog qu'il est bien
Reply

Marsh Posté le 04-01-2011 à 16:17:55    

Encore une bonne raison de pas utiliser SELinux :D


---------------
Si la vérité est découverte par quelqu'un d'autre,elle perd toujours un peu d'attrait
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ed